Is WFG a legitimate business

WFG (World Financial Group) has been the subject of considerable discussion regarding its practices. Some argue it's a legitimate direct sales company, while others maintain it's a pyramid scheme. Consider these points to help you decide for yourself. WFG relies on a network of independent agents who promote a range of financial services. A key aspect of the business is that representatives earn income by both their own sign-ups and the performance of their downline.

The very nature of WFG's model is where the controversy lies. Critics highlight that the primary focus for many representatives may be on expanding their network, rather than generating genuine sales. This, they maintain, is a classic sign of a pyramid scheme.

Warning Signs at WFG: Proceed with Caution?

Looking into financial opportunities through WFG can be appealing, but savvy investors should always proceed carefully. A number of red flags have surfaced regarding the company's practices, leading some to question its legitimacy. Some frequently reported complaints include aggressive sales tactics, high product costs compared to competitors, and accusations of misleading information. It's crucial for potential clients to undertake thorough research and consider all available options before making any decisions.
